造血期兔胎儿肝脏中二氢叶酸还原酶和胸苷酸合成酶的活性。

Dihydrofolate reductase and thymidylate synthetase activities in the liver of rabbit foetuses during the haemapoietic period.

作者信息

Bourbon J R

出版信息

Biochem J. 1976 Jun 1;155(3):713-5. doi: 10.1042/bj1550713.

DOI:10.1042/bj1550713
PMID:949332
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C1172898/
Abstract

Dihydrofolate reductase activity did not change with variations of mitotic rate in foetal rabbit haemopoietic tissue, whereas the activity of thymidylate synthetase declined with decrease in cell divisions. Both the activities were normal in the brachydactylia strain, in which a failure in folate metabolism was previously assumed.

摘要

在胎兔造血组织中,二氢叶酸还原酶的活性不会随着有丝分裂率的变化而改变,而胸苷酸合成酶的活性则随着细胞分裂的减少而下降。在短指畸形品系中,这两种酶的活性均正常,此前曾认为该品系存在叶酸代谢缺陷。
